Output 78c83c0cae63524dfdd36d601f6b0b59f7e4f310411404ed1e5da0a999d7640a:8

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d128b911ab520465eb49da00108ff64c88314723 OP_EQUAL
address
3Lkww7cTNqngaRwtn72mzdqytX2A5UvTQ2
transaction
78c83c0cae63524dfdd36d601f6b0b59f7e4f310411404ed1e5da0a999d7640a
confirmations
268679
spent
true